Transformative Shifts Reshaping the Plate Condenser Landscape

Over the past decade, plate condenser technology has undergone a series of transformative shifts that have reshaped the competitive landscape and accelerated adoption. Designers are pushing the envelope on thermal performance, leveraging micro-channel geometries and high-performance alloys to extract maximum energy transfer in minimal space. Concurrently, stringent environmental standards have compelled manufacturers to reduce refrigerant leaks, integrate advanced sealing techniques, and adopt corrosion-resistant materials. In parallel, the digital revolution is infusing plate condensers with IoT-driven monitoring and predictive analytics, enabling real-time performance diagnostics and remote optimization. This convergence of materials science, mechanical engineering, and digital innovation has elevated plate condensers from passive hardware to actively managed assets at the heart of smart facilities. Furthermore, the rise of modular, skid-mounted systems has changed deployment models, allowing rapid scalability and simplified maintenance for both retrofit projects and greenfield installations. These shifts are not isolated; they form a coherent wave of change that challenges legacy suppliers to adapt or yield ground to nimble new entrants. As organizations seek to balance capital efficiency with operational excellence, the market is entering an era defined by integrated solutions that combine design flexibility with data-driven insights.

Cumulative Impact of 2025 United States Tariffs on Plate Condensers

United States tariffs implemented in 2025 have introduced a cumulative impact that ripples across supply chains, procurement strategies, and cost structures. Levies on imported stainless steel, titanium, and specialized alloys triggered recalibrations in sourcing, driving manufacturers to secure domestic suppliers or absorb incremental costs. As a consequence, end users experienced upward pressure on capital expenditures for high-performance condensers, particularly in sectors such as chemical processing and power generation where corrosion resistance and thermal fidelity are paramount. At the same time, tariff-induced premium pricing created an incentive for design optimization, prompting engineering teams to refine plate geometries and gasket materials to extract additional efficiency gains without escalating costs. The complex interplay between trade policy and technological innovation has also fostered partnerships between alloy producers and condenser manufacturers aimed at developing tariff-exempt material blends. On the demand side, operators have accelerated the shift toward lifecycle cost analysis, prioritizing solutions with lower maintenance and replacement expenses. These strategic adaptations underscore the industry’s resilience and its capacity to convert regulatory challenges into drivers of engineering creativity and supply-­chain agility.

Key Regional Insights Shaping Plate Condenser Demand and Delivery

Regional dynamics shape the competitive balance and growth trajectories for plate condensers across three primary markets. In the Americas, infrastructure modernization and stringent emissions regulations are fueling demand for high-efficiency condensers in both retrofit and new-build projects, with the United States and Canada leading investment in predictive maintenance systems. Europe, Middle East & Africa present a mosaic of regulatory environments-from the EU’s rigorous eco-design directives to emerging industrial hubs in the Gulf region-prompting manufacturers to tailor offerings with localized material standards and service models. Meanwhile, Asia-Pacific is defined by rapid industrialization in China and India, as well as large-scale renewable energy projects in Australia. In these markets, cost-sensitive applications drive demand for aluminum-based plates, though stainless steel variants gain traction in corrosive environments. Across each geography, regional supply-chain resilience, dealer networks, and after-sales service capabilities serve as differentiators that inform procurement decisions and long-term partnerships.
